Financial Instrument Partial De-listing Announcement - “CLN461”

The Standard Bank of South Africa Limited
Financial Instrument Partial De-listing Announcement - “CLN461”

Stock Code: CLN461
ISIN Code: ZAG000142209

CLN461 issued by The Standard Bank of South Africa Limited will
be   partially   de-listed   in  the   aggregated   amount   of
ZAR257,556,000 (the “Redeemed Portion”) by the JSE Limited
effective on or about 20 May 2020.

The partial de-listing of the Note is due to the fact that
Standard Bank, as the issuer thereof, has repurchased and owns
the Redeemed Portion. The amended pricing supplement for CLN461,
reflecting the repurchase of the Redeemed Portion, will be
executed on or about 18 May 2020.

The remaining Aggregate Nominal Amount of CLN461 in issue is
ZAR16,444,000. The respective “pay dates” (as such term is
defined in the Debt Listings Requirements) took place on
30 April 2020, 05 May 2020, 6 May 2020 and 07 May 2020.
